Contemporary curtains for your contemporary home

Innovations may come and go, but the one thing that remains unchanged in interior décor is the appeal of curtains. Even though blinds have upstaged curtains to a certain extent, many contemporary homes still make use of the glorious beauty and charm of curtains, albeit in fresh designs and styles.

Contemporary curtains come in a variety of colors, fabrics, prints, designs and styles. From ornamental designs that remind you of the rich Victorian traditions of the past to funky designs and prints, you get everything you need to bring out the character and beauty of your home.

Two of the most important characteristics of contemporary curtains are design and fabric. For a while, many homes combined drapes with sheers to being about a magical duet of beauty with functionality. While the drapes hang soberly at the sides, sheers would blow lazily in the wind, letting in plenty of sunlight. At nighttime and the sheers would be rolled in and the drapes would come on to protect privacy. When making use of such a combination, it is important to select materials and designs that match in style or colors.

When choosing contemporary curtains, you can liven up the room by selecting designs and colors that suit other aspects of the room. For example, if you have interiors that make use of wooden furniture, then curtains in shades of brown with bold prints are a great idea. The idea is to mix and match the contents of the room so that everything merges to form a harmonious whole. You can attain this effect by matching colors or by opting for contrasts. Typically, modern homes go for contrasts rather than staid and predictable colors.

Besides choosing colors and prints, the way you stitch the curtains also play a significant role in the contemporary look. You have a number of pleats ranging from tailored pleat, pinched pleat or inverted pleat. You could also make use of grommets, loops or rods to hang the curtain. Remember, each of these elements has a unique identity and you can use these cleverly to bring about the effect you want.

Another idea for contemporary curtains is the tier curtain. These are no doubt a little heavy on the eye, but if they are used in the right setting, they look simply delightful. In these curtains, you have multiple panels of fabric overlapping each other in ruffled or tailored styles. While in the past, it was a custom to go for ornate style elements like swags or a balloon valence, these days, simplicity is the name of the game. One idea is to use tiers over small windows and to use them in a rich setting, so that the mood is set.

Contemporary curtains incite so much charm because they are an extension of the décor elements of the room. Gone are the days when people considered curtains as functional elements of the room. Today, they are chosen primarily with beauty in mind.
